A Beginner's Guide to 3D Printing Filament Types

Choosing the correct filament for your 3D device can feel daunting , but knowing the basics is vital . Widely used options include PLA, which is eco-friendly and straightforward to work with; ABS, known for its durability and shock resistance; PETG, a mix of PLA and ABS, supplying good traits; and bendable TPU, ideal for creating elastic parts. Evaluate the planned purpose of your creation to select the optimal filament .

3D Printing Filament: Troubleshooting Common Issues

Experiencing difficulties with your dimensional printing? Often, the source lies with the filament itself. Curling problems are typical, frequently caused by dampness absorption, leading to bubbles in the print. Try dehumidifying your filament in a specialized oven or using a spool dryer. Blockage of the nozzle is another frequent issue, possibly due to high heat or inadequate filament type. Reducing the print temperature and ensuring purity of the nozzle are critical steps . Finally, brittle filament might indicate a deterioration in material type, requiring a fresh spool.

Extending the Life of Your Filament Material

Proper keeping is key 3D Printing Filament to prolonging the usability of your 3D printing filament . Moisture is the main foe , so invariably store your material in a sealed jar with a desiccant .

Overlooking these straightforward steps can lead to brittle prints and discarded strand.
